Output 2e203ee2108f5325c349f55d7aa83a8403938fa131a1a1c41902adb6958fc444:0

value
38000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3756c0a6cc0a36a3acc91e632fe4cf93b1cf9 OP_EQUAL
address
3BMEXVTuzevRJfZ8nzNX1Jmay5pvCQ36fY
transaction
2e203ee2108f5325c349f55d7aa83a8403938fa131a1a1c41902adb6958fc444
spent
true